Le Cercle de Montaigne
Modern French
Black walls, herringbone floors, and 18th-century armchairs give this Bordeaux brasserie the feel of a private club that forgot to lock the door. Two young chefs run the kitchen with just enough creativity to make French classics interesting again, leaning on bergamot, hibiscus, and black tea without losing the plot. The room is handsome and the cooking has a point of view, which in Bordeaux is its own kind of statement.
